The Art of Ruth Lacon: Illustrations inspired by the works of JRR Tolkien | |
---|---|
Author | Ruth Lacon |
Publisher | ADC Art and Books |
Released | December 2005 |
Format | large format A4 book |
Pages | 132 |
The Art of Ruth Lacon: Illustrations inspired by the works of JRR Tolkien is an art book which collects illustrations made by Ruth Lacon. The book includes commments on the pieces of art, and a detailed biography on J.R.R. Tolkien, and Ruth Lacon. Only 1000 copies were published.
From the publisher[edit | edit source]
A beautiful book covering Ruth’s variety of media and styles. The illustrations range from black & white pen & ink to full colour, very bright, with much attention to details and borders, and covers the whole Tolkien spectrum from Lord of the Rings through Hobbit to Silmarillion, Unfinished Tales & Farmer Giles.
